Insufficient system storage

Generic · Capacity · 452 4.3.1

Exact response pattern452 4.3.1 Insufficient system storage
TemporaryGenericCapacity

What it means

The receiving system lacks temporary storage or queue capacity.

Likely causes

  • Disk or queue pressure.
  • Provider overload.

Recommended response

  1. Retry with backoff.
  2. Avoid opening additional parallel sessions.
Operational rule: Preserve the complete SMTP response, remote hostname, sending IP, envelope sender and timestamp. Never diagnose from the three-digit code alone.
